Introduction:

In today's fast-paced globe, the traditional 9-5 time-table not relates to numerous families. With all the increase of dual-income households and non-traditional work hours, the need for 24-hour daycare solutions was steadily increasing. 24-hour daycare centers provide moms and dads the flexibleness they need to balance work and family members duties, and provide a secure and nurturing environment for children 24 hours a day.

One of several crucial benefits of 24-hour daycare may be the mobility it offers working parents. Many parents work changes that stretch beyond conventional daycare hours, making it difficult to get childcare that suits their particular routine. 24-hour daycare centers solve this dilemma by giving treatment during evenings, weekends, plus instantaneously. This permits parents to function without fretting about finding you to definitely view kids during non-traditional hours.

Another advantageous asset of 24-hour daycare could be the reassurance it gives to moms and dads. Comprehending that their children are now being looked after by trained professionals in a secure and secure environment can alleviate the stress and guilt that often comes with leaving children in daycare. Parents can concentrate on their particular work understanding that their children have been in great arms, that may cause increased output and job satisfaction.

Additionally, 24-hour daycare facilities can provide a sense of community and help for households. Difficulties of 24-Hour Daycare:

While 24-hour daycare centers provide many benefits, in addition they incorporate their own pair of difficulties. One of the biggest challenges is staffing. Finding skilled and trustworthy childcare providers who are prepared to work non-traditional hours may be tough, causing large return rates and prospective staffing shortages. This will impact the quality of care supplied to kiddies and create uncertainty for households depending on 24-hour daycare solutions.

Another challenge of 24-hour daycare may be the expense. Providing treatment 24 hours a day calls for extra staffing and resources, which could drive within the cost of solutions. This is a barrier for low-income people whom might not be in a position to afford 24-hour daycare, leaving them with restricted options for childcare during non-traditional hours.

Regulation and Oversight:

To be able to make sure the security and wellbeing of kids in 24-hour daycare facilities, legislation and supervision are crucial. State and neighborhood governments put standards for licensing and certification of daycare facilities, including the ones that run round the clock. These standards cover many areas, including staff-to-child ratios, safety and health needs, and staff instruction and skills.

Along with government laws, many 24-hour daycare centers choose to look for certification from nationwide companies for instance the National Association for the Education of young kids (NAEYC) and/or National Association for Family childcare (NAFCC). Accreditation shows a consignment to high-quality attention and can assist moms and dads feel confident within their range of childcare supplier.
